Karthi's Sulthan to hit screens on April 2

Karthi's much-anticipated project, Sulthan, will hit the screens on April 2. The teaser of the film dropped today and it hints at an action entertainer that deals with a social issue.

The actor took to Twitter to share the teaser, and wrote, "Sulthan, an honest effort to bring a complete family entertainer with humor, romance, action and strong man-to-man relationship. Hope you all like it."

Helmed by Remo-director Bakkiyaraj Kannan, Sulthan marks the Tamil debut of Rashmika Mandanna.

Sulthan has music by Vivek-Mervin (Sanga Thamizhan, Dharala Prabhu)  and cinematography by Sathyan Sooryan (Kaithi, Master). Apart from Karthi and Rashmika, the film also stars Yogi Babu, Napolean, Lal, and others.

Karthi, who was last seen in Jeethu Joseph’s Thambi, also has Mani Ratnam’s Ponniyin Selvan, and a film each with PS Mithran and Muthiah in the pipeline.
